Original Description
Joseph Caraud's The Cocquette (1859) embodies the refined charm of French academic painting during the Second Empire. This meticulously rendered oil on canvas captures a young woman seated at her dressing table, caught in a moment of intimate vanity as she admires her reflection. Caraud’s mastery of texture—from the lustrous silk of her gown to the delicate veneer of the vanity—creates an atmosphere of luxurious femininity, heightened by soft, diffused lighting that bathes the scene in warmth. A student of Léon Cogniet, Caraud excelled in genre painting, infusing everyday bourgeois life with narrative subtlety. Though less revolutionary than his Realist contemporaries like Courbet, Caraud’s work epitomizes the Salon’s preference for technical perfection and aspirational domesticity. The Cocquette remains significant for its intersection of 19th-century decorative arts (note the Rococo-revival furnishings) and psychological portraiture, offering a quiet critique of vanity through its titular subject.
